Patent Searching and Data


Title:
3D PRINTER HAVING MICROHOLE PROCESSING FUNCTION, AND METHOD FOR PROCESSING MICROHOLE BY USING SAME
Document Type and Number:
WIPO Patent Application WO/2021/025307
Kind Code:
A1
Abstract:
A 3D printer having a microhole processing function, according to an embodiment of the present invention, comprises a bed, a first laser unit, and a second laser unit. The bed is arranged inside a liquid photopolymer contained in a water tank. The first laser unit is arranged above the water tank and the liquid photopolymer, and emits a first beam at the liquid photopolymer on the bed so as to cure the liquid photopolymer and stack same on the bed one layer at a time, thereby forming a structure. The second laser unit is arranged so as to be spaced from the first laser unit at a predetermined distance, and emits a second beam at the structure obtained by curing the liquid photopolymer and stacking same on the bed, thereby forming a microhole. The first beam is an ultraviolet laser beam for curing and the second beam is an ultraviolet solid-state laser beam having a laser drilling function. In a case in which a method for processing a microhole by using a 3D printer having a microhole processing function, according to embodiments of the present invention, is set to constantly process until the position of a microhole on an x-y plane of a structure to be outputted reaches a first point in the z-axis direction, the method comprises: a first step in which a first laser unit emits a first beam at a bed when a modeling file of the structure to be outputted is inputted into the 3D printer, and thus a liquid photopolymer contained in a water tank is cured and stacked one layer at a time so that a first structure is outputted up to the first point in the z-axis direction; and a second step in which a second laser unit emits a second beam at the first structure outputted up to the first point in the z-axis direction so as to form a first microhole in the first structure.
